Fancy bagging yourself some tasty fish? Hit the wrecks and outer reefs to target a range of awesome table and game species, from Red Snapper, Snook, and Triggerfish to Pompano and Roosterfish. With so many awesome fish around you are bound to catch something special!
For the ultimate deep sea adventure, head out to the dark blue waters offshore. Target big game pelagics like Blue, Black, and Striped Marlin, Sailfish, Tuna, Mahi Mahi, and more. This real bucket list fishing and the waters around Mazatlan have produced some record-breaking catches in recent years.
Whatever you do, do it in style aboard the “Striped Marlin”. This 36’ Innovator cruiser can carry 8 guests in luxury with the latest fishing equipment, a clean, spacious deck, and a comfortable interior complete with a head for extra convenience on longer trips.
Hardcore sportfishers will find nothing missing aboard the Striped Marlin. GPS, fishfinder, outriggers, tuna tubes, fighting chair - she has it all! You’ll be provided with Shimano and Penn International fishing gear, as well as a selection of quality lures to mimic whatever the big fish fancy that day.
